PURPOSE:To prevent a squatting phenomenon from occurring, by so constituting that a squat state is decided by obtaining a slip ratio through speeds of a driving component and a component to be driven and enhancing the attenuation force of a variable damper, in the titled device for adjusting attenuation force of a suspension device. CONSTITUTION:Respective outputs of an engine speed sensor 24 and a car speed sensor 25 are applied to a comparator 31 through an amplifier 30 to be amplified by a Schmitt circuit 26, a converter 27, a Schmitt circuit 28, a converter 29 and a gear ratio. A solenoid 22 for control of an operation rod of a variable damper not illustrated is turned ON, the operation of rod of the variable damper is moved up and down and attenuation force of the variable damper is made variable by the comparator 31 through a driving circit 32 by applying an H level signal by deciding that a slip ratio is high when an engine speed is larger than a value to be obtained by multiplying a car speed 25 by a gear ratio. With this constitution, anti-squat control of a vehicle is made and a squatting phenomenon can be prevented from occurring. |
